Former German Foreign Minister Analyna Bearbak, Mahasabha was elected in the 5th session

The United Nations General Assembly chaired the following five regional groups every year: Africa, Asia-Pacific, Eastern Europe, Latin America and Caribbeys, Western Europe and others. The 5th session of the United Nations Mahasova will begin in September 2021.

At the time of the confidential voting in the Mahasabha, he was a candidate on the ballot, who received 1 167 votes. Another written candidate – instead of the candidate listed on the ballot, they themselves nominee – Helga Shamid got seven votes, when seven delegates did not participate in the voting.

44 -year -old Analina Bearbock will take this position in the very challenging world stage, when violent conflicts are burning, sustainable development goals are decreasing, financial pressure has deepened and the UN’s new general secretary will also be selected.

It is also an important phase for the global multilateral system. The Security Council is facing an uproar with an attempt to end the ongoing war in Ukraine, Gaza and other regions.

China, France, Russia, Britain and the United States have the power to exercise veto rights in the United States, and they can stop any proposal supported by other members of the Security Council through negative votes.

In this background, the UN Mahasabha Sens has become an important forum of diplomatic communication and exchange without legally compulsory provisions on camma and peace and protection issues.

The UN Mahasabha has passed several proposals to end violent conflicts, which emphasize the implementation of ceasefire, ensure humanitarian assistance and protect ordinary citizens.

Honest attempts committed

After the Mahasabha was elected president, Analyna Bearbock assured to make an honest attempt to unite 193 member states in the era of challenges worldwide. He said that it was good to be made of United.

He presented a blueprint of three important priorities in the upcoming term of the General Assembly: to make the organization more efficient and effective, pushing the agenda of 20 of sustainable development and creating the General Assembly as a true sense forum.

The former German Foreign Minister called for a UN where all should be accepted. “I can see that the diversity of the General Assembly is our power. This is the place where all the nations meet together and where every country has a seat and voice.”
